Uses

Ocanat-5 Tablet is used in the treatment of Primary biliary cirrhosis. The detailed uses of Ocanat-5 Tablet are as follows:

  • Primary Biliary Cholangitis (PBC): Ocanat-5 Tablet helps by slowing down the progression of this chronic liver disease. It reduces the amount of harmful bile acids that your liver produces, preventing them from building up and causing permanent liver damage.

Medicinal Benefits

Ocanat-5 Tablet helps manage primary biliary cholangitis (PBC) by improving bile flow and reducing the buildup of harmful bile acids in the liver. By protecting the liver from ongoing damage, it supports long-term liver health and function.

Benefits may include:

  • Helps reduce harmful bile acid buildup in the liver.
  • Supports healthy liver function and helps slow the progression of primary biliary cholangitis.
  • Helps reduce liver inflammation and scarring.
  • Lowers liver enzyme levels, such as alkaline phosphatase (ALP), indicating improved liver health.
  • May help delay the progression of liver disease and reduce the risk of liver-related complications.
  • Supports long-term liver health and overall quality of life when used as prescribed.

Ocanat-5 Tablet helps improve liver functioning by reducing the production and build-up of bile in the liver and reducing inflammation.
Do not discontinue Ocanat-5 Tablet without consulting your doctor. To treat your condition effectually, continue taking Ocanat-5 Tablet for as long as prescribed. Do not be reluctant to speak with your doctor if you experience any difficulty while taking Ocanat-5 Tablet .
Constipation might be a side-effect of Ocanat-5 Tablet . Drink lots of fluids and eat fibre-rich food if you experience constipation. Talk to your doctor if you have severe constipation.
Ocanat-5 Tablet may cause palpitation, a sensation that the heart is racing, pounding, or fluttering. A minor fluctuation should not be a worry; however, if palpitations continue or you begin to feel unwell, speak with your doctor.
Ocanat-5 Tablet is used to treat primary biliary cholangitis (PBC), an autoimmune liver disease. Adults with PBC and individuals who haven't responded to other treatments may need to take OCA, but only if advised by their doctor.
You can use Ocanat-5 Tablet combined with ursodeoxycholic acid to treat primary biliary cholangitis (PBC), but only if your doctor advises.
Before using this medication, you should inform your doctor about your medical history, including any ongoing medicines, to avoid potential interactions and minimise side effects.
Common side effects of Ocanat-5 Tablet may include stomach pain, tiredness, dizziness, constipation, and palpitations. Most of these side effects do not require medical attention and will resolve gradually. However, you are advised to talk to your doctor if the side effects persist or worsen.
Ocanat-5 Tablet is not recommended for children or adolescents.
Ocanat-5 Tablet is used to treat primary biliary cholangitis (PBC), a chronic autoimmune liver disease in which the bile ducts are gradually damaged. It may be used in adults whose response to ursodeoxycholic acid (UDCA) is inadequate or who cannot tolerate UDCA. Your doctor will determine whether Ocanat-5 Tablet is appropriate for you.
No, Ocanat-5 Tablet does not cure primary biliary cholangitis, but it helps slow down the progression of the disease and protects your liver from further damage. Talk to your doctor about what to expect from long-term treatment.
Bile acid-binding medicines such as cholestyramine, colestipol, and colesevelam can reduce the absorption of Ocanat-5 Tablet . Take Ocanat-5 Tablet at least 4 hours before or 4 hours after these medicines. Your doctor or pharmacist can help you plan an appropriate dosing schedule.
Itching is a very common side effect. If it becomes severe or hard to manage, contact your doctor right away, as they may need to adjust your dose or prescribe a treatment to relieve the itching. Talk to your doctor before making any changes.
It is highly recommended to avoid alcohol completely while taking Ocanat-5 Tablet . Alcohol puts extra stress on your liver and can worsen your liver condition. Talk to your doctor about safe lifestyle choices for your liver health.
There is limited information about the safety of Ocanat-5 Tablet during pregnancy. If you are pregnant, planning to become pregnant, or think you may be pregnant, discuss the potential benefits and risks with your doctor before starting or continuing treatment.
Regular blood tests allow your doctor to check your liver enzymes and overall liver function to ensure Ocanat-5 Tablet is working safely and effectively. Talk to your doctor about your scheduled monitoring plan.
Watch for yellowing of your skin or eyes, unusually dark urine, severe stomach swelling, pale stools, or mental confusion. If you notice any of these signs, seek medical care immediately. Talk to your doctor if you experience any new symptoms.
Primary biliary cholangitis is a long-term condition, so treatment with Ocanat-5 Tablet is often continued for an extended period if it is working well and you tolerate it. Your doctor will regularly review your liver function and decide whether you should continue treatment.
Your doctor will regularly review your blood test results and symptoms to see how well the treatment is working. If your liver tests do not improve or your disease continues to progress, your doctor may adjust your treatment plan or discuss other treatment options. Do not stop taking Ocanat-5 Tablet unless your doctor advises you to.
